One of the key components of electric vehicle fuses is the copper cap, which plays a vital role in protecting the circuit from overload and short circuit damage. As a material choice with superior conductive properties, the copper cap of electric vehicle fuse not only ensures the high efficiency of current transmission, but also effectively dissipates heat, improving the overall reliability and safety.

PRODUCT pROCESS

 

The production process of copper end caps for EV fuses commences with meticulous material selection, predominantly opting for high-purity electrolytic copper to ensure superior conductivity and corrosion resistance. Precision cutting and stamping shape the copper plates to exacting design specifications. During welding, stringent measures are applied to securely affix the copper caps to other electronic components, ensuring stability under high currents. Critical steps include cleaning and surface treatments, which enhance electrical contact and corrosion resistance by eliminating surface oxides and impurities. Subsequent to these processes, comprehensive inspections are conducted, encompassing resistance testing and visual checks to uphold adherence to rigorous quality standards and design criteria for each copper cap. Finally, meticulous packaging protocols are implemented to safeguard the integrity of copper caps during transportation and assembly into fuses. The entire production process underscores precision, reliability, and environmental stewardship, integrating sustainable practices and material recycling to advance the electric vehicle industry's sustainable development objectives.
